Kinds Of Car Keys
Before diving into the procedure of getting a replacement, it is necessary to comprehend the different types of car keys. This info will help you identify the very best technique to replace your key.

| Type of Key | Description |
|---|---|
| Conventional Key | An easy metal key used in older cars with a conventional lock. |
| Transponder Key | A key with an ingrained chip key replacement that interacts with the vehicle to permit ignition. |
| Smart Key | A keyless entry and ignition system that permits drivers to unlock and start the vehicle without a traditional key. |
| Key Fob | A remote gadget that controls locks, alarms, and other functions of the vehicle key replacement. |
| Laser-Cut Key | A key that is cut with a laser for included security features. |
Actions to Get a Replacement Car Key
Here are the steps you should follow to get a replacement car key:
1. Identify the Type of Key
Determining the type of key you require to replace is the first action. Check your vehicle's owner manual or consult your dealer to understand the key type.
2. Collect Necessary Information
Before contacting a locksmith professional or dealer, collect necessary information about your vehicle, consisting of:
- The Vehicle Identification Number (VIN)
- Proof of ownership (like the registration or title)
- Your driver's license or recognition
3. Contact Your Dealership or a Locksmith
Depending upon the key type, you might either go to the dealership or consult a locksmith professional:
Dealership: Most producers advise checking out the car dealership given that they can supply a factory key. However, car dealerships usually charge higher costs for key replacement.
Locksmith professional: A certified automotive key fob replacement [via 58.34.54.46] locksmith professional can typically replace transponder keys and fobs at a lower expense than the dealer. Guarantee they have experience with your vehicle's brand and key type.
4. Get ready for Costs
Be prepared for the possible costs involved in getting a replacement key:
- Traditional Keys: These are generally the most inexpensive and can vary from ₤ 5 to ₤ 50.
- Transponder Keys: The typical expense is in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 100.
- Smart Keys: Replacing wise keys can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 400.
- Key Fobs: Depending on the vehicle, key fob replacements can be ₤ 100 to ₤ 600.
5. Programming the Key
Some keys, particularly transponder keys and wise keys, require shows to work with your vehicle. This might be done by the car dealership or a locksmith. Make certain to ask about programs costs when obtaining a quote.
6. Test the New Key
When you have the brand-new key, test it completely. Ensure that it works not only for starting the ignition however also for opening the doors and other electronic functions if relevant.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: Can I replace my car key without the original?
A: Yes, you can replace a car key without the original, but you will need your vehicle's VIN and evidence of ownership. The dealer or locksmith will then produce a new key based on your vehicle's specifications.
Q2: How long does it require to get a replacement key?
A: The time it requires to get a replacement key can vary; typically, it may take a number of hours to a few days, depending on the kind of key and the service you select.
Q3: Can I configure a replacement key myself?
A: Some vehicles permit self-programming of replacement keys utilizing a series of actions specified in the owner's manual. However, many modern keys and fobs need specialized devices for programs, so it's frequently best to have a locksmith professional or dealership handle it.
Q4: What should I do if my remote key fob quits working?
A: If your remote key fob quits working, replace lost car keys the battery first. If that doesn't resolve the issue, speak with a locksmith or your vehicle's dealership. The fob may need reprogramming or replacement.
Q5: Are there risks connected with using aftermarket keys?
A: Aftermarket keys can be less trustworthy than OEM (original equipment maker) keys. They might lack features, such as appropriate file encryption, suggesting they might not work as desired or might compromise the vehicle's security.
